Transaction 68b5899792190427da8b91bfb4b805044673ed7f33581ebec873b9cd61cab8fd
1 Input
1 Output
-
68b5899792190427da8b91bfb4b805044673ed7f33581ebec873b9cd61cab8fd:0
- value
- 1574080
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 03004329a139c8d080ff84db0f1be7758ca8f42b8a34c6af6246c4cde25884d1
- address
- bc1pqvqyx2dp88ydpq8lsnds7xl8wkx23apt3g6vdtmzgmzvmcjcsngsv37lyj